Speaking Center
Curry Speaking Center Helps Hundreds of Students
Started in 2002, the Curry Speaking Center has become an important asset on the Curry campus.
Operated by Professor Vicki Nelson of the Communication Department, the Speaking Center allows students to get feedback on speeches and presentations before being graded on them in a particular class.
Students simply sign up for a time to do their presentation at the Speaking Center with a trained speaking center associate. These associates (fellow students) will critique the performance and even videotape the presentation to give plenty of useful feedback.
According to Professor Nelson, students who take advantage of this free service have done significantly better on their final grades! How is that for incentive to give it a try? The Speaking Center is located on the top floor of the Academic and Performance Center.
